Transaction 890800d7013d3d4fb5d106f438a7f3398683c9335f9b2ad29e548b4b1127140b
1 Input
1 Output
-
890800d7013d3d4fb5d106f438a7f3398683c9335f9b2ad29e548b4b1127140b:0
- value
- 2887
- script pubkey
- OP_0 OP_PUSHBYTES_20 d620430b38391848e050ef6a2243681e9ad353ac
- address
- bc1q6csyxzec8yvy3czsaa4zysmgr6ddx5avur6x37